“The Westin Bonaventure is a fine hotel for a brief business trip. The basic amenities are suitable for someone exercising, swimming, eating, and shopping in a ulitarian fashion, but not suitable as a luxury or impressive experience. Our two rooms were on the same floor, but on opposite ends of the floor. Both rooms had views of the glass walled elevators, not just views, but nearly close enough to touch. The sound of the elevator could be heard all night and day. As the hotel seems to be a popular stop for the locals, the elevators were in high use for the bars, restaurants, and numerous wedding parties. Again, it was a fine hotel.”
